Summary

Global Markets Direct's " Drug Eluting Stent (DES) Clinical Trials Analysis" is an essential source of data and information pertaining to product clinical trials being carried out by Drug Eluting Stent (DES) manufacturers, globally. The report provides exhaustive information on each clinical investigation study with coverage detailed coverage on the pipeline products these trials are being carried out for.
